We have some new members that may not be up on how we exist here, so this is an FYI to them.

DallasHwy has little to no revenue. We make little or nothing from paying ads, and we don't have paid memberships. So we depend on support from our members to pay the bills. We have to pay annual fees for our domain and our hosting service. All staff are volunteers.

A little history: Since launching the current version of DallasHwy.com, we have experimented with several hosts. Some were fair, a couple were terrible. In the past we have experienced lots of server problems which caused slow response and lots of outages.

Just under a year ago, we went to a better hosting company and upgraded to a Virtual Private Server. What that means in Stradial terms is; we have a space on their server that is exclusively ours. This host has been by far the fastest and most reliable. We would like to stay on it.

Renewal time is July 29th, so we have a little time to raise money. The cost for another year is $270.
